San Francisco 49ers: Player locks for starting positions in 2018

The San Francisco 49ers appeared to turn a page over the latter half of 2017, finishing up the season on a five-game winning streak and ending with a 6-10 record entering an offseason of promise.

While the Niners appear to be trending in the right direction, a number of changes will likely be made between now and Week 1 of 2018. General manager John Lynch still owns a top-10 pick in the NFL Draft this April, the first of nine selections, as well as roughly $115 million in available cap space.

Needless to say, he’ll be busy adding even more talent to the roster.
